1 В избранное 0 Ответвления 0

OSCHINA-MIRROR/ta-tech-team-electron-playground

Присоединиться к Gitlife
Откройте для себя и примите участие в публичных проектах с открытым исходным кодом с участием более 10 миллионов разработчиков. Приватные репозитории также полностью бесплатны :)
Присоединиться бесплатно
Клонировать/Скачать
Внести вклад в разработку кода
Синхронизировать код
Отмена
Подсказка: Поскольку Git не поддерживает пустые директории, создание директории приведёт к созданию пустого файла .keep.
Loading...
README.md

Электрон плэйграунд

1. Введение в electron-playground

Electron Playground — это проект, который позволяет быстро попробовать и изучить Electron. В нём собраны и обобщены API Electron, а также приведены демонстрационные примеры часто используемых бизнес-функций.

2. Особенности

Почти весь код в документации и на тренировочной площадке можно запустить сразу же и увидеть результат. Также можно изменять код прямо в интерфейсе и запускать его.

Редактор полностью интегрирован с Monaco Editor, что обеспечивает кодирование, близкое к Visual Studio Code.

Для реализации более сложных операций мы создали тренировочную площадку, вдохновлённую Fiddle. Приложения, написанные здесь, могут работать независимо.

3. Запуск

Клонируйте репозиторий на локальный компьютер, установите зависимости и выполните команду:

yarn start

После компиляции приложение запустится автоматически.

4. Реализованные функции

  • Инженерия:
    • анализ и сбор данных о сбоях;
    • разработка и отладка;
    • проблемы с упаковкой;
    • обновление приложения.
  • Приложения:
    • пользовательские протоколы;
    • системные уведомления и выбор файлов;
    • меню;
    • системный лоток;
    • загрузка файлов.
  • Управление окнами:
    • создание и управление окнами;
    • скрытие и восстановление окон;
    • фокусировка и потеря фокуса;
    • полноэкранный режим, максимизация и минимизация;
    • коммуникация между окнами;
    • типы окон;
    • события окон.
  • Другое:
    • безопасность.

5. Планы на будущее

Мы планируем добавить следующие функции:

  • мобильные приложения;
  • небольшие программы;
  • скриншоты и записи экрана;
  • интеграция микросервисов;
  • управление автозапуском;
  • оптимизация производительности;
  • оптимизация размера упаковки;
  • и многое другое.

6. Заключение

Если вы считаете, что этот проект полезен для вас, пожалуйста, поставьте ему звезду. Мы также будем рады, если вы создадите issue.

Конечно, если у вас есть вопросы, вы можете связаться с нами через WeChat. Мы постараемся ответить вам как можно скорее.

wechat-group

Комментарии ( 0 )

Вы можете оставить комментарий после Вход в систему

Введение

Это проект для быстрого экспериментирования и изучения API, связанных с Electron. Развернуть Свернуть
MIT
Отмена

Обновления

Пока нет обновлений

Участники

все

Недавние действия

Загрузить больше
Больше нет результатов для загрузки
1
https://api.gitlife.ru/oschina-mirror/ta-tech-team-electron-playground.git
git@api.gitlife.ru:oschina-mirror/ta-tech-team-electron-playground.git
oschina-mirror
ta-tech-team-electron-playground
ta-tech-team-electron-playground
master